Another crucial aspect of planning a road trip during the winter months is preparation. Make sure you have all necessary documents, such as insurance cards and vehicle registration, before you leave. Additionally, consider investing in a roadside emergency kit with essentials like jumper cables, flashlights, and warm blankets.
A well-organized itinerary can also help you stay on track and make the most of your time. Consider breaking up your trip into smaller segments, with regular stops for rest, food, and fuel. Don't be afraid to take a detour or two if it's necessary – after all, the best experiences often come from unplanned adventures.
Finally, don't underestimate the importance of taking care of yourself during your road trip. Stay hydrated, get enough sleep, and take breaks to enjoy the scenery and fresh air. With these expert tips in mind, you'll be well on your way to a successful and enjoyable winter break road trip.
